      With Formativ Runtime 2.0 installed and enabled, my GW client will not send new messages. I do not get any error messages… but I cannot send a message. As soon as I disable Formativ, send will then work. This configuration works fine on another machine nearby.

      GW client 6.5.4 on Windows 2k pro

        There is no reason this should normally happen, other than you may have an applet installed that is blocking the send event.

        From the main GroupWise menu, select Help | About Formativ. Click on the applets tab, which will display a list of applets (if any) that are installed. I suspect one of these may be the culprit. If you are unsure, select the Configuration tab, then press the ‘copy to clipboard’ button. This will copy the configuration information into the clipboard, which you could then paste into a message back to support@advansyscorp.com and we’ll take a look.

          I have discovered that if I go to Windows Control Panel, open Formativ Runtime and disable Command Blocker, my GW client send will work normally. The only Applet I have installed is the Import Excel Data into an Address Book.

          What is this command blocker? Should I just leave it disabled? Will it have a negative impact on Formativ’s performance?

            Thank you for the update. If disabling the command blocker fixes the problem, I suspect you may have another applet installed that is blocking the send event. If you send the config info mentioned above to support@advansyscorp.com we can confirm this for you.

            The command blocker is an integral part of Formativ in that is used by certain solution to block commands in GroupWise. Disabling it will affect any applets that use the feature, which may result in unpredicable results.
